Subject: Key rotation — Ledgerlens audit-log viewer

Rotating the Ledgerlens service key today per the quarterly schedule. Old key is revoked as of 14:00. Read scopes unchanged; write scope removed as you requested in the last review. Please confirm the viewer still renders the retention reports. New key for your verification pass is below.

gateway credential: qvz11-7bWtAbADVte

## Ticket: Config drift on Restockly planner

The staging instance of Restockly, our vending-machine restock planner, has drifted from the repo-managed config — route weights and depot cutoffs no longer match. Please reconcile before the next planning run. For reference, the values currently live on staging are captured below.

config for tagaf-bawif:
[norok]
host = norok.ordinworks.local
user = norok_svc
database = norok_prod

### Key Ceremony Checklist — Item 7: Splitline Assignment Service

Before signing off, verify that the new signing key for the Splitline A/B assignment service has been generated inside the Hallow enclave, that both witnesses from the Orvane platform team have initialed the ceremony log, and that the old key is scheduled for revocation after the 48-hour overlap window. Once verified, seal the escrow envelope and record the recovery passphrase shown below.

unlock words, hahaf-fajeg: quenmir-belius

The audit-log viewer (codename Ledgerlight) reads from the append-only event store and renders filtered views per role. It never writes. Pagination is cursor-based; don't switch it to offsets, the store is too large. Retention filters live in viewer config, not the store. Local dev uses the seeded fixture store under fixtures/audit. Schema changes require a migration note in docs/events. To authenticate the viewer against the staging event store, put this line in your env file before starting the server.

sealed setting: LEDGER_TOKEN20=6148d35bbb480b0ab79e